What is Tinybop?
Tinybop Apps specializes in developing educational applications that foster children's learning through interactive play and exploration. Their product suite is designed to introduce and reinforce STEM concepts, making them accessible and engaging for both classroom environments and home use. The company's mission is to cultivate creativity and provide high-quality digital media experiences for children, a commitment that has earned them numerous industry accolades and a strong reputation for innovative educational tools.
How much funding has Tinybop raised?
Tinybop has raised a total of $15.8M across 3 funding rounds:
Series A
$5M
Private Equity
$10.7M
Debt
$143K
Series A (2014): $5M with participation from KEC Ventures, RRE Ventures, and Two Sigma Ventures
Private Equity (2016): $10.7M led by Sandbox Partners
Debt (2021): $143K supported by PPP
